Precisely what is a Fermented Meals Diet plan? Comprehending the Basics
The Main idea behind a fermented foodstuff eating plan is quite easy: it concentrates on consuming foods that have gone through the fermentation course of action. Fermentation is usually a natural process in which microorganisms like microorganisms, yeast, or molds break down sugars in food items, reworking them into Liquor or acids. This method boosts the foodstuff’s flavors, preserves it, and adds useful probiotics, that are Dwell microbes that could help gut health.
But precisely what is a fermented foodstuff diet regime, precisely? In essence, it’s a diet program that includes foods which were fermented to experience the advantages of probiotics along with other nutrients. Fermented foods might assist enhance digestion, improve nutrient absorption, and lead to Over-all intestine wellbeing.

What Is a Fermented Food Diet regime? Foods to Include
Now that you just fully grasp the fundamentals, Allow’s dive into a number of the most well-liked foods you could include within a fermented meals food plan:
Kefir: A fermented milk drink that contains various helpful bacteria and yeasts. Kimchi: A conventional Korean side dish produced from fermented vegetables, normally cabbage or radishes, and spiced with chili peppers. - Kraut: Fermented cabbage, often Utilized in sandwiches or as a topping for a variety of dishes.
Yogurt: A staple in lots of fermented food diet programs, yogurt is produced by fermenting milk with useful germs. - Tempeh: A fermented soybean product or service that serves being a plant-primarily based protein supply, frequently Utilized in vegetarian and vegan dishes.
Pickles: Cucumbers (together with other vegetables) that happen to be fermented in brine or vinegar, presenting a tart and crunchy addition to foods.

Exactly what is a Fermented Foodstuff Diet program? Could it be Right for You?
When a fermented meals diet regime might provide many benefits, it’s crucial that you recognize that it will not be the best choice for everyone. When you've got specific health and fitness ailments, for instance ir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) or histamine intolerance, some fermented foods could potentially result in soreness.
Just before embarking with a fermented foodstuff diet plan, it’s normally a smart idea to talk to by using a Health care Expert to be certain it aligns with all your person desires and goals. A well balanced diet plan that includes a variety of whole, nutrient-dense foods is key to extensive-expression wellbeing and effectively-staying.
What on earth is a Fermented Foodstuff Diet plan? Common Mistakes to prevent
As with any eating plan, There are many prevalent problems that folks may make when adopting a fermented meals food plan. Here are a few of The main things to bear in mind:
Relying on Processed Fermented Foods: Numerous commercially out there fermented foods are pasteurized, which means the probiotics may possibly are already ruined. Choose unpasteurized, By natural means fermented alternatives Every time achievable. Overdoing It: Whilst fermented foods can be a wonderful addition towards your diet program, moderation is vital. Having a lot of fermented foods may lead to digestive discomfort or other issues.Neglecting Other Nutrients: A fermented food diet program ought to be Element of a well balanced, different diet program. Don’t overlook to include other vital nutrients, for instance protein, balanced fats, and fiber.
